Over 2006 and 2007, Gallup surveyed people in 136 countries about the amount of love in their lives, asking them, “Did you experience love for a lot of the day yesterday?” The point of the question was to determine the countries where people feel the most and least loved.

Le journaliste Max Fisher du Washington Post a réalisé la carte des 54 pays, dont le Canada, qui ont collaboré avec la CIA dans son programme de détention secrète et de torture de suspects de terrorisme après les attentats du 11 septembre 2001, selon un rapport de l’organisation Open Society Justice publié aujourd’hui.
Selon le rapport, le Canada est le seul à avoir présenté des excuses à une victime de ce programme, en l’occurrence Maher Arar.

Globalizing Torture : CIA Secret Detention and Extraordinary Rendition | Open Society Foundations (OSF)
▻http://www.opensocietyfoundations.org/reports/globalizing-torture-cia-secret-detention-and-extraordinary-r
Globalizing Torture is the most comprehensive account yet assembled of the human rights abuses associated with CIA secret detention and extraordinary rendition operations. It details for the first time what was done to the 136 known victims, and lists the 54 foreign governments that participated in these operations. It shows that responsibility for the abuses lies not only with the United States but with dozens of foreign governments that were complicit.
